Hello all,
Just a quick note about the TF FSS 2.0 orders. The shipment is now on a container ship heading this way and is scheduled to arrive in Dallas the last week of May.
Provided that there are no other delays, we anticipate on shipping the first month's figures by the first week in June.
Thanks for your patience with the manufacturer's delay.
